.Header_header__0Sxaq{width:var(--header-width);height:100vh;position:fixed;-webkit-backdrop-filter:blur(6px);backdrop-filter:blur(6px)}.Header_icon__AXBqe{display:none}.Header_list__qwcIz{padding:5.2rem 4.6rem;font-family:var(--font-roboto-mono);display:flex;flex-direction:column;list-style:none}.Header_listChild__GhIso{font-size:3rem;color:var(--color-gray-tint);margin:1rem 0;transition:color .2s,margin .3s;position:relative}.Header_listChild__GhIso.Header_selected__PBDtl{font-size:3.4rem;color:#fff5f6;margin:2rem 0;padding-left:1rem}.Header_listChild__GhIso:hover:before{width:100%}.Header_listChild__GhIso:before{content:"";width:0;height:1px;background-color:var(--color-gray-tint);position:absolute;bottom:0;transition:all .4s;pointer-events:none}.Header_listChild__GhIso>a{display:block}@media screen and (max-width:680px){.Header_list__qwcIz{padding-top:16dvh}.Header_icon__AXBqe{display:block;position:fixed;left:-8.6rem;top:calc(var(--padding-top-body) + 2.3rem);z-index:5;height:var(--size-icon);aspect-ratio:1/1;-webkit-mask-image:url(/images/bars-solid.svg);mask-image:url(/images/bars-solid.svg);-webkit-mask-repeat:no-repeat;mask-repeat:no-repeat;-webkit-mask-size:cover;mask-size:cover;background:var(--foreground);transition:all .4s}.Header_icon__AXBqe[data-isOpen=true]{left:4.6rem}.Header_header__0Sxaq{background:color-mix(in srgb,var(--foreground) 20%,transparent);-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);z-index:3;--size-icon:3rem;right:calc(-1*var(--header-width));transition:all .4s}.Header_header__0Sxaq .Header_listChild__GhIso{pointer-events:all}.Header_header__0Sxaq[data-isOpen=true]{right:0;width:calc(var(--header-width) + 4.6rem)}.Header_header__0Sxaq:before{content:"";position:absolute;left:0;bottom:0;width:100%;height:100%;-webkit-backdrop-filter:blur(2px);backdrop-filter:blur(2px)}.Header_header__0Sxaq:after{content:""}}@font-face{font-family:__robotoMono_071d75;src:url(/_next/static/media/ebaf13722630372c-s.p.ttf) format("truetype");font-display:swap;font-weight:100 900}@font-face{font-family:__robotoMono_Fallback_071d75;src:local("Arial");ascent-override:79.68%;descent-override:20.61%;line-gap-override:0.00%;size-adjust:131.51%}.__className_071d75{font-family:__robotoMono_071d75,__robotoMono_Fallback_071d75}.__variable_071d75{--font-roboto-mono:"__robotoMono_071d75","__robotoMono_Fallback_071d75"}@font-face{font-family:__zenkakuGothicLight_e87740;src:url(/_next/static/media/c1f6d9cc3e78a54d-s.p.ttf) format("truetype");font-display:swap;font-weight:100 900}@font-face{font-family:__zenkakuGothicLight_Fallback_e87740;src:local("Arial");ascent-override:117.70%;descent-override:29.22%;line-gap-override:0.00%;size-adjust:98.56%}.__className_e87740{font-family:__zenkakuGothicLight_e87740,__zenkakuGothicLight_Fallback_e87740}.__variable_e87740{--font-zenkaku-gothic-light:"__zenkakuGothicLight_e87740","__zenkakuGothicLight_Fallback_e87740"}@font-face{font-family:__zenkakuGothicMedium_2bf6b1;src:url(/_next/static/media/f01c4354a23aa547-s.p.ttf) format("truetype");font-display:swap;font-weight:100 900}@font-face{font-family:__zenkakuGothicMedium_Fallback_2bf6b1;src:local("Arial");ascent-override:116.34%;descent-override:28.88%;line-gap-override:0.00%;size-adjust:99.71%}.__className_2bf6b1{font-family:__zenkakuGothicMedium_2bf6b1,__zenkakuGothicMedium_Fallback_2bf6b1}.__variable_2bf6b1{--font-zenkaku-gothic-medium:"__zenkakuGothicMedium_2bf6b1","__zenkakuGothicMedium_Fallback_2bf6b1"}@font-face{font-family:__zenkakuGothicRegular_301c0d;src:url(/_next/static/media/1b050a27528d9c87-s.p.ttf) format("truetype");font-display:swap;font-weight:100 900}@font-face{font-family:__zenkakuGothicRegular_Fallback_301c0d;src:local("Arial");ascent-override:117.05%;descent-override:29.06%;line-gap-override:0.00%;size-adjust:99.10%}.__className_301c0d{font-family:__zenkakuGothicRegular_301c0d,__zenkakuGothicRegular_Fallback_301c0d}.__variable_301c0d{--font-zenkaku-gothic-regular:"__zenkakuGothicRegular_301c0d","__zenkakuGothicRegular_Fallback_301c0d"}@font-face{font-family:__zenkakuGothicBold_697e82;src:url(/_next/static/media/36c333a69581c93b-s.p.ttf) format("truetype");font-display:swap;font-weight:100 900}@font-face{font-family:__zenkakuGothicBold_Fallback_697e82;src:local("Arial");ascent-override:115.76%;descent-override:28.74%;line-gap-override:0.00%;size-adjust:100.20%}.__className_697e82{font-family:__zenkakuGothicBold_697e82,__zenkakuGothicBold_Fallback_697e82}.__variable_697e82{--font-zenkaku-gothic-bold:"__zenkakuGothicBold_697e82","__zenkakuGothicBold_Fallback_697e82"}:root{--background:#fff;--foreground:#171717;--gradient-background:255,255,255;--btn-idle:#f2f2f2;--btn-hover:#d8d8d8;--color-main:#e8cccd;--color-main-tone:rgba(168,85,85,.8);--color-base:#e4e4e4;--color-emphasize:#fbfbfb;--color-gray-tint:rgba(239,223,224,.47);--color-gray-tone:rgba(99,99,99,.7);--color-blue-vivid:#ffe9cf;--color-blue:#6e93b6;--color-blue-tint:rgba(123,106,95,.83);--color-blue-tone:#34302c;--padding-vertical-content:3dvh;--padding-horizontal-content:3dvw;--padding-top-body:28px;--header-width:max(17dvw,200px);--padding-header-disable:10px;--break-tablet:960px}@media (prefers-color-scheme:dark){:root{--background:#0a0a0a;--foreground:#ededed;--gradient-background:10,10,10;--btn-idle:#2f2f35;--color-blue-tint:#343335;--color-base:#cecece}}body,html{font-size:10px;max-width:100vw;overflow:hidden}body{color:var(--foreground);background:var(--background);font-family:Arial,Helvetica,sans-serif;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;display:flex;flex-direction:column;height:100dvh;width:100dvw;background:url(/images/Home_W.png) no-repeat 50%;background-size:cover}body>section{height:calc(100dvh - var(--padding-top-body));margin-top:var(--padding-top-body);margin-left:var(--header-width);display:grid;grid-template-rows:max-content max-content 1fr}section h1{font-family:var(--font-zenkaku-gothic-medium);font-size:4.6rem}section h1,section h2{color:var(--color-main);pointer-events:none}section h2{font-size:1.8rem;font-family:var(--font-zenkaku-gothic-regular)}*{box-sizing:border-box;padding:0;margin:0}a{color:inherit;text-decoration:none}@media (prefers-color-scheme:dark){html{color-scheme:dark}}@media screen and (max-width:680px){body{background:url(/images/Home_H.png) no-repeat 50%;background-size:cover}body>section{margin-left:var(--padding-header-disable)}}@media screen and (max-width:960px){:root{--padding-top-body:20px}body,html{font-size:9px}}